How to Order Jain Food at Non-Jain Restaurants

Dining out at non-Jain or international restaurants doesn't have to mean eating a plain salad. With the right questions and a clear explanation of dietary requirements, many kitchens are happy to accommodate a Jain meal.

Exact Phrases to Use With Your Server

Avoid using specialized religious jargon right away. Instead, state your strict dietary requirements clearly in standard culinary terms:

  • 🗣️ "I have a strict vegetarian diet: no meat, eggs, fish, onion, garlic, or root vegetables (potato, ginger, carrots)."
  • 🍳 "Is it possible to prepare a fresh vegetable dish in a clean pan without using pre-made sauces or garlic oil?"
  • 🥣 "Does the vegetable soup or rice use vegetable stock made with onions or garlic?"

Watch Out for Hidden Root Vegetables

Many commercial kitchens use pre-made base sauces or stocks that contain onion and garlic even in vegetarian dishes:

🍝 Italian & Mediterranean

Pre-made tomato marinara sauce almost always contains sautéed onion and garlic. Ask for olive oil, fresh tomatoes, basil, and salt over pasta instead.

🌮 Mexican

Rice and refried beans are often cooked with onion powder or lard. Ask for plain steamed rice, whole black beans, fresh avocado, lettuce, and tomatoes.

🍜 Asian (Thai, Chinese, Japanese)

Curry pastes and broths contain shallots, garlic, or fish sauce. Request stir-fried vegetables or tofu using pure soy sauce, sesame oil, and salt in a clean wok.

🍕 Pizza & American

Pizza sauce contains garlic. Order a white pizza (olive oil + cheese) or request fresh tomato slices instead of tomato sauce.

Reliable Meals You Can Order Anywhere

  • Custom Pasta: Penne or Spaghetti tossed in extra virgin olive oil, salt, black pepper, fresh basil, and parmesan/cheese.
  • Fresh Avocado Burrito Bowl: Steamed white rice, plain beans, cilantro, fresh tomatoes, avocado, and shredded lettuce.
  • Steamed Dim Sum / Stir-fry: Plain steamed rice with broccoli, bell peppers, and snow peas seasoned with soy sauce.
  • Wood-Fired Margherita (White Base): Olive oil base, mozzarella, fresh tomatoes, and basil leaves.
